Multiplayer AI Teamspace with Context Brain for Agents
Lydo is an innovative multiplayer AI teamspace designed to centralize team knowledge and enhance collaboration. It offers a shared 'brain' that consolidates your team's context, decisions, and data in one accessible workspace, which all AI agents—such as Claude, GPT, Gemini—and your team members can read and contribute to via MCP. This setup allows for continuous learning; teach it once, and every agent becomes smarter, providing more accurate and context-aware responses with transparent sources. Additionally, Lydo functions as a comprehensive team workspace, integrating chat, boards, documents, and calls into a seamless environment. Its live inline tagging feature enables team members to interact with AI models directly within documents, fostering real-time collaboration across web, iOS, Android, and tablet devices. This makes Lydo ideal for dynamic teams seeking to streamline workflows, leverage AI-driven insights, and maintain a unified knowledge base in a versatile, accessible platform.

An AI team that puts your idea in motion
Pazi is an innovative AI-powered team platform designed for entrepreneurs, creators, and startups looking to turn their ideas into reality. Whether it's building a website, launching outreach campaigns, creating content, or developing new skills, users tell Pazi what they want to achieve, and it assembles a team of AI agents to handle the execution. The platform emphasizes a collaborative approach, allowing users to stay in control while their AI team makes progress one step at a time. This approach is reminiscent of vibe coding but tailored for business operations, making it accessible for those who want to automate and streamline their project development. Pazi is ideal for individuals or small teams seeking an efficient, flexible way to bring ideas to life without the need for extensive technical skills or hiring large teams.
